The Kings Academy : Three students caught the vision after Mtebe spoke at their chapel service. They decided to have a football game and also sold 'dress down' tickets to the students. This was a great effort. They raised $1,000 toward the soccer field project. Kids helping kids! Thank you! Jill : A veteran supporter has launched an effort to help meet our need for a school nurse and supplies to convert a room into a medical space.
